Pool Leak Detection Tips & Advice
A swimming pool that keeps losing water can leave you guessing between normal evaporation, leaking plumbing, a bad skimmer connection, a pool light leak, or a problem hidden beneath the deck. These practical pool leak detection tips can help you recognize the warning signs, perform a few safe checks, and know when professional testing makes sense.

Start Here If Your Pool Is Losing Water
Before assuming an underground pipe is broken, collect a few simple clues. What the pool does over the next 24 hours can tell a leak detection technician a lot.
Mark the Water Level
Mark the current pool water level with waterproof tape or another removable marker. Check it again at roughly the same time the following day and write down how much water was lost.
Watch the Equipment
Note whether the water loss seems different when the pump is running. Also look for dripping equipment, air bubbles, a pump that loses prime, or water moving through the waste line.
Stop Hiding the Water Loss
If the pool has an automatic fill system, it may continuously replace leaking water. A controlled test with the autofill disabled can reveal how quickly the pool is actually losing water.
How to Perform a Pool Bucket Test
A bucket test is one of the simplest ways to compare normal evaporation with actual pool water loss. It will not tell you where a leak is located, but it can help confirm whether the pool is losing water faster than the surrounding conditions would explain.
Bucket Test Steps
Fill a clean bucket with pool water, leaving several inches of space at the top.
Place the bucket on a pool step so the water inside the bucket is exposed to the same weather conditions as the pool.
Mark the water level inside the bucket and mark the pool water level outside the bucket.
Turn off the automatic fill system if your pool has one. Keep normal circulation settings unless you are specifically comparing pump-on and pump-off water loss.
After about 24 hours, compare how much the water level dropped inside the bucket with how much the pool level dropped.
How to Read the Result
If the water inside the bucket and the pool drop by roughly the same amount, the loss may be mostly evaporation.
If the pool drops noticeably more than the bucket, that is a strong reason to investigate for a possible leak.
The bucket test is only a screening tool. Wind, heavy rain, splash-out, pool use, water features, and changes in circulation can affect the result.
Common Bucket Test Mistakes
Do not perform the test while the autofill is replacing water. Avoid comparing measurements taken at different times of day, and do not assume one unusual result proves where the leak is located. If the test suggests abnormal water loss, professional pressure testing, dye testing, and other leak detection methods may be needed to identify the source.
Professional Pool Leak Detection Tips
These practical checks can help you collect useful clues before scheduling professional leak detection. They are not a substitute for pressure testing or other diagnostic methods, but they can help narrow down what is happening.
Pool Plumbing Tips
Compare Water Loss With the Pump On and Off
If the water loss changes noticeably depending on whether the circulation system is running, mention it during the inspection. That difference can help narrow the investigation toward plumbing, fittings, or another part of the system.
Underground Return Lines Need Individual Testing
A leaking return line may not create an obvious wet area at the surface. Pressure testing separate plumbing lines helps determine whether one buried line is losing pressure before excavation begins.
A Pump That Loses Prime Is a Clue
If your pool pump repeatedly loses prime, air may be entering the suction system. The cause could be at the equipment pad, skimmer, or an underground suction line.
Air Bubbles Are Worth Mentioning
Air bubbles coming from return jets can point to low water level, loose equipment fittings, or a suction-side problem. Take note of when the bubbles appear.
Skimmers, Lights & Fittings
Check Around the Pool Skimmer
Skimmers are common leak points because the plastic skimmer body connects directly to the pool shell. Aging sealant or movement around the skimmer throat can allow water to escape.
Pool Lights Can Hide Leaks
Water can escape around a pool light niche, conduit, or sealing components even when the light looks normal. Dye testing can help confirm whether water is moving into a hidden opening.
Watch the Water Level Around Fittings
If the pool repeatedly stops losing water near the same fitting, skimmer, light, or return level, that observation may help narrow the search.
Dye Testing Works Best in Still Water
Dye testing is most useful when the water is calm and circulation is controlled. Movement toward a suspected opening can help confirm the leak location.
Equipment & Water Loss Clues
Check the Equipment Pad
Inspect the pump, filter, heater, valves, unions, and exposed plumbing before assuming the problem is underground. Some equipment leaks only appear while the system is running.
Inspect the Filter Waste Line
A damaged multiport valve or waste-line issue can send water to the drain without leaving a puddle. Check whether water is moving through the waste line during normal filtration.
Turn Off the Autofill During Testing
An automatic fill system can hide serious water loss because it keeps replacing leaking water. Disable it during a controlled test so you can measure the real drop.
Mark the Water Level
Use waterproof tape or another removable marker to record the pool water level. Check it again at the same time the next day and note the weather and pump schedule.
Deck, Ground & Structural Clues
Wet Soil Can Reveal a Hidden Problem
Persistent wet soil, soft ground, or unusually green vegetation near the pool may be connected to an underground leak. Note whether the condition changes when the equipment runs.
Sinking Pavers Should Not Be Ignored
Water escaping beneath the pool deck can move soil and create voids under pavers or concrete. Sinking or shifting areas deserve attention.
Cracked Decking May Be a Symptom
A crack alone does not prove the pool is leaking, but cracking combined with water loss, settlement, or wet soil can be an important clue.
Locate the Leak Before Opening the Deck
Concrete removal should follow testing, not replace it. Isolating the affected line first can reduce unnecessary excavation and repair work.
Spas & Water Features
Water Features Need Separate Testing
Waterfalls, fountains, spillways, and raised spas add extra plumbing and joints that can leak independently of the main pool.
Spa Plumbing Can Leak Independently
An attached spa may have separate jet lines, drains, returns, air lines, and spillway components. Testing different operating modes can help isolate the source.
Watch for Changes During Spa Mode
If the water loss changes when the system switches between pool mode and spa mode, tell the technician. That pattern can provide useful diagnostic information.
Do Not Assume Splash-Out Is the Only Cause
Water features naturally lose some water from splash and evaporation, but persistent unexplained loss may still require testing.
Before Professional Testing
Do Not Keep Adding Water Without Measuring
Constantly topping off the pool makes the true rate of water loss harder to understand. Measure the drop under controlled conditions first.
Do Not Drain the Pool Before Testing
Leak detection often requires the pool to remain filled and operational. Draining a pool without professional guidance can create other problems.
Pressure Testing Reduces Guesswork
Pressure testing helps determine whether individual plumbing lines can hold pressure before acoustic locating or excavation begins.
Pay Attention After Winter
If water loss begins after winter, note new cracks, shifted pavers, damaged fittings, or equipment issues. Seasonal changes can expose weaknesses that were not obvious before.

Finding a pool leak is usually a process of elimination. Different testing methods answer different questions, so the right combination depends on whether the suspected leak is in the pool structure, equipment, fittings, or underground plumbing.
Visual Pool & Equipment Inspection
Testing often starts with the parts of the pool that can be inspected without specialized locating equipment. The pool shell, skimmers, fittings, lights, equipment pad, valves, filter, pump, exposed plumbing, spa components, and water features can provide clues about where water may be escaping.
FIRST STEPPool Plumbing Pressure Testing
Pressure testing helps determine whether an individual plumbing line can hold pressure. Return lines, suction lines, spa plumbing, and other buried pipes can be isolated and tested separately. A line that fails the test can then be investigated more closely instead of guessing which pipe is leaking.
UNDERGROUND PLUMBINGDye Testing
Dye testing can help confirm leaks around skimmers, fittings, pool lights, drains, cracks, and other suspected openings. With the water calm and circulation controlled, dye placed near a leak may be drawn toward the opening by escaping water.
FITTINGS & STRUCTURAL AREASAcoustic Leak Detection
Specialized listening equipment can help locate sounds created by a leak in buried plumbing. After testing has identified a suspect line, acoustic equipment may help narrow the location before concrete, pavers, or soil are opened.
PINPOINTING BURIED LEAKSTracer Gas Leak Detection
In some situations, tracer gas can be introduced into an isolated plumbing line. Specialized equipment is then used to detect gas escaping from the damaged pipe and moving toward the surface. This can provide another way to narrow the location of difficult underground leaks.
DIFFICULT UNDERGROUND LEAKSLeak Location & Marking
Finding that a plumbing line leaks is only part of the job. When conditions allow, the next goal is to narrow the likely leak location so the repair can be targeted. The suspected area can then be marked and the findings explained before repair or excavation begins.
BEFORE REPAIRWhy More Than One Test May Be Needed
A pressure test can tell us that a plumbing line is losing pressure, but it does not automatically tell us the exact point where that line is damaged. Dye testing answers a different question. Acoustic equipment and tracer methods answer different questions again. Good leak detection uses the evidence from each test to narrow the search before repair work begins.
What Can Happen When a Pool Leak Goes Undetected?
A hidden pool leak does more than lower the water level. Depending on where the water is escaping, continued water loss can affect operating costs, water chemistry, soil, decking, and the area surrounding the pool.
Wasted Water
A pool that requires frequent refilling can waste a significant amount of water over time. Automatic fill systems can make the problem harder to notice because they replace the lost water before the level visibly drops.
Lost Pool Chemicals
Leaking water takes treated pool water with it. Repeatedly adding fresh water can change sanitizer levels, salt concentration, pH, alkalinity, and other parts of the pool's water balance.
Higher Operating Costs
The cost of a hidden leak can show up in more than the water bill. Additional chemicals, salt, heating, and repeated refilling can increase the cost of keeping the pool operating normally.
Soil Erosion & Voids
Water escaping from buried plumbing can move through the soil surrounding the pool. Over time, flowing water may wash away or soften material beneath decking, pavers, or other finished areas.
Sinking Pavers or Pool Deck
Settlement around a pool can have several causes, but leaking water beneath a finished surface may contribute to soil movement or voids. New sinking, shifting, or uneven areas are worth investigating when they appear with unexplained water loss.
Equipment Problems
Low pool water levels can affect circulation and may allow air into the system. A pump that repeatedly loses prime, unusual air bubbles, or changing circulation behavior can provide useful clues during leak testing.
Find the Source Before Repairing the Damage
If pavers are sinking or the ground around a pool is staying wet, repairing the visible damage without identifying the source of the water can leave the real problem untouched. When a hidden leak is suspected, locating it first can help make the repair more targeted.
What We’ve Learned From Finding Real Pool Leaks
Pool leak detection rarely comes down to one obvious clue. The water may be disappearing underground, the equipment may look completely normal, and the area above a leaking pipe may stay dry. Testing the system in the right order matters.
A Dry Pool Deck Does Not Rule Out an Underground Leak
Buried pool plumbing can lose water without creating an obvious puddle above the damaged pipe. Water may move through soil, stone, or other material below the finished surface. That is one reason underground plumbing lines are pressure tested instead of relying only on what can be seen from above.
An Autofill Can Hide the Problem for a Long Time
An automatic fill valve can keep the pool looking normal while continuously replacing lost water. Sometimes the first clue is not a visibly low pool at all. It is increased water use, changing chemistry, or an autofill that seems to run far more often than it used to.
Finding a Leaking Line Is Not the Same as Locating the Break
Pressure testing may identify which plumbing line is losing pressure. That still does not automatically tell us the exact point where the pipe is damaged. Acoustic equipment, tracer methods, and other locating techniques may then be used to narrow the search before excavation.
The Pump Can Change the Clues
How the pool behaves with the circulation system running can provide useful information. A change in water loss, air entering the system, or a pump that struggles to maintain prime can help determine which part of the pool deserves closer testing.
The Obvious Crack Is Not Always the Leak
A visible crack, loose fitting, or damaged-looking area naturally gets attention first. But appearance alone does not prove that it is responsible for the water loss. Dye testing and other diagnostic methods help confirm whether water is actually escaping through the suspected area.
Testing Before Excavation Can Save a Lot of Guesswork
Opening concrete or removing pavers before isolating the problem can turn leak detection into expensive trial and error. When buried plumbing is suspected, identifying the affected line and narrowing the likely location first gives the repair team a much better target.
The Biggest Lesson: Follow the Evidence
A homeowner may be convinced the skimmer is leaking. A pool contractor may suspect an underground return. Someone else may blame evaporation. Any of them could be right. The purpose of leak detection is to replace those guesses with test results before the repair begins.

Frequently Asked Questions About Pool Leaks
These are some of the questions pool owners ask most often when they notice unexplained water loss, wet areas, circulation problems, or other signs of a possible leak.
How can I tell if my pool is leaking or just evaporating?
Start by measuring the water loss instead of guessing. A controlled bucket test compares the drop in the pool with the drop in a bucket exposed to the same weather conditions. If the pool level falls noticeably more than the bucket, further leak testing may be warranted.
Can an underground pool pipe leak without making the ground wet?
Yes. Water from buried plumbing can move through soil, stone, or drainage material without creating an obvious puddle at the surface. Pressure testing is often used to determine whether an underground pool plumbing line is actually leaking.
Can a pool skimmer cause water loss?
Yes. Leaks can develop around the skimmer throat, skimmer body, fittings, or plumbing connected to the skimmer. Dye testing and plumbing tests may be used to determine whether the skimmer area is responsible for the water loss.
Can a pool light leak even if the light still works?
Yes. The electrical light itself may continue working while water escapes around the niche, conduit, seal, or another opening near the light assembly. Dye testing can help confirm whether water is moving into a suspected opening.
Does losing more water when the pump runs mean the return line is leaking?
Not automatically, but it is useful information. A change in water loss while the circulation system is operating can help narrow the investigation toward pressure-side plumbing, fittings, water features, or other components that behave differently when the system is running.
What does pool pressure testing tell you?
Pressure testing helps determine whether an isolated plumbing line can hold pressure. If a line fails the test, the technician knows that line deserves further investigation. Pressure testing identifies the affected system, while additional locating methods may be needed to pinpoint the exact leak location.
Do you have to break concrete to find an underground pool leak?
Not necessarily. The goal of professional leak detection is to isolate and narrow down the problem before excavation begins. Pressure testing, acoustic equipment, tracer methods, and other diagnostic tools may help reduce the amount of concrete, pavers, or soil that needs to be opened.
Should I drain my pool before leak detection?
Usually not unless a qualified professional specifically recommends it. Many leak detection procedures require the pool to remain filled and operational, and draining a pool can create other risks depending on the pool type and groundwater conditions.
Can an automatic fill system hide a pool leak?
Yes. An autofill can continuously replace leaking water, making the pool level appear normal even when significant water is being lost. Turning it off during a controlled water-loss test can make the true rate of loss easier to measure.
When should I stop troubleshooting and call a professional?
Professional testing makes sense when a bucket test suggests abnormal water loss, underground plumbing is suspected, the water level repeatedly drops to the same point, the pool loses more water under certain operating conditions, or excavation is being considered. Testing first can reduce unnecessary repair work.
